William Diggle

Tenor
Image

Tenor Will Diggle has performed extensively both in the UK and internationally. His operatic career began as a baritone at the Royal Academy of Music, where he gained a first class BMus degree with honours. Will continued his studies and obtained a master’s in music from the Royal College of Music, where he then transitioned to tenor.

Will’s most notable engagements include: the role Germano in La Scala di Seta by Rossini at the Teatro Signorelli in Italy; recitals at Tsaritsyno Palace, Moscow; covering in L’elisir d’amore by Donizetti at the New Generation Festival in Florence Italy; playing Long John Silver in The Hive London at Hoxton Hall; and performing at trio in Trouble in Tahiti at the Royal College of Music. Will has also performed at the Sydney Opera House in Opera Australia’s productions of Don Giovanni, La Traviata and Lohengrin.
